释义 | pope's headn. 1. Chiefly Caribbean. Any of several melon cacti (genus Melocactus), which bear their flowers on a woolly terminal structure; esp. M. intortus, a native of the West Indies (also called Turk's cap, Turk's head). Wafer New Voy. & Descr. Isthmus Amer. 27 Fenced with hollow Bamboes, Popes-heads and Prickle-pears. 1718 R. Bradley New Improvem. Planting & Gardening: Pt. 3 v. 277 There is now one of these Plants in the Stove at Hampton-Court; it is called in Barbadoes, Popes-Head, or Turks-Cap. 1731 P. Miller Gardeners Dict. I. at Melocactus The common or large Melon-Thistle, commonly call'd Turk-cap or Pope's-Head in the West-Indies. 1789 P. Browne Civil & Nat. Hist. Jamaica (new ed.) ii. 238 Cactus... The Turk's-head, or Pope's-head Indian Fig. 1866 J. Lindley & T. Moore Treasury Bot. II. 733 M[elocactus] communis, the Turk's-cap Cactus,..sometimes called Englishman's Head, or Pope's Head. 1926 W. Fawcett & A. B. Rendle Flora Jamaica V. 283 Turk's Head, Turk's Cap, Pope's Head, Melon Thistle. 1996 Mem. N.Y. Bot. Garden 78 149 Melocactus intortus..Common names: barrel cactus, pope's head, turk's cap. 2. A long-handled broom with a round brush, for sweeping ceilings, etc. Cf. Turk's head n. 3. Now rare.
